Default Reverse lights and fog lights on with unlock project.

Ok, I was thinking today about a past post about wiring up the reverse lights to the dome so that it lights up when you unlock the truck. This causes a problem as the reverse lights will come on if you open the doors. I started to try to find a way to get around that and fix it so that it only comes on when the truck is off, and it wont illuminate when you open the door when the truck is on...

I do believe I have found a solution to where I can nor only do that, but get the fogs to light with it also. I am going to need a few things, and a bit of free time when I get the chance. Alright... had to think quite a bit on this, but I think I finally got it. I plan to use the box under the passenger side dash cover with the 3 relays. I already removed one for the HL flash disable, and Im going to be removing the wires. I am also going to get another relay similar to the one I pulled out, I'll get one at a yard. Im going to get the appropriate plugs also so that the relay will fit, and I can use the existing sockets. The dome light power ill go to the first relay, then to the second. the magnets in the relays will be powered by the loose radio wire I found (aftermarket radio and power only comes on whn key is on or in acc mode) and the dome lights. I'm going to run a cable from the battery also so that I have a full time hot wire to both relays. I popped off the covers of the relay, so I knew how it worked, and figured it out from there. pin #4 gets power when the relay is deactivated, and pin #5 gets power when the relay is activated. So in all, I am going to run a wire to the relay from the dome, then another wire to the next relay from pin #5. I will then run a wire from pin #4 on the second relay to the reverse lights, and splice into the wire to run to the fogs. I will also add in a diode after the second relay so no problems occur. When the doors open and the key is off, the dome light activates and triggers the relay, and it goes to the second relay. since there is no power to the radio, the relay does not trigger, and power is sent to pin #4, therefore activating the reverse lights and fogs. as soon as the key is turned on or to acc mode, power is sent to the 2nd relay and it sends power to an empty pin, and does not send power to either. Now that the plan is all set up, I just need wires, plugs, another relay, a diode, and time.
